AARP and Hartford: A Synergistic Partnership
The Relationship Between AARP and The Hartford
AARP, or the American Association of Retired Persons, is a nonprofit organization dedicated to empowering Americans aged 50 and older. With a focus on enhancing the quality of life for its members, AARP has partnered with various companies to offer exclusive benefits. One of the most prominent collaborations is with The Hartford, a leading insurance provider with a reputation for integrity and customer satisfaction dating back to 1810.
Through this partnership, members gain access to auto and home insurance products tailored to the needs of older adults. But what exactly sets AARP Hartford Insurance apart from other providers?
Exclusive Benefits for AARP Members
From exclusive discounts to enhanced policy features, AARP members enjoy a range of advantages not typically available to the general public. Here are some highlights:
- Lifetime Renewability: As long as you meet a few basic terms, you can renew your policy each year.
- Disappearing Deductible: For each year of safe driving, your deductible reduces, adding up to substantial savings.
- RecoverCare Assistance: If you're injured in an accident, this feature helps cover costs such as housekeeping services, personal care, and lawn maintenance.
These features not only provide financial benefits but also aim to enhance the overall quality of life for policyholders, illustrating the commitment AARP and The Hartford have towards their members.
Exploring Coverage Options
Auto Insurance Coverage
AARP Auto Insurance offered by The Hartford encompasses a suite of features designed to protect both vehicle and driver. Key coverage includes:
- Bodily Injury Liability: Covers legal costs and damages for injuries you cause to others.
- Property Damage Liability: Pays for damages to someone else's property caused by your vehicle.
- Comprehensive Coverage: Protects against non-collision incidents like theft or natural disasters.
- Collision Coverage: Covers repair costs after an accident, regardless of fault.

Home Insurance Coverage
Home insurance through AARP Hartford also offers a robust set of protections, ensuring your home and belongings are well-covered:
- Dwelling Coverage: Ensures the repair or rebuilding of your home in case of disasters covered under the policy.
- Personal Property Coverage: Protects belongings inside your home, from furniture to electronics.
- Personal Liability: Covers legal fees and damages if someone is injured on your property.
- Loss of Use Coverage: Provides financial assistance for living expenses if your home becomes uninhabitable due to covered damages.
Additionally, there's an emphasis on flexibility, allowing policyholders to customize add-ons like water backup, identity theft protection, and equipment breakdown coverage.
